This was Pho4Real which I wasn't quick enough to try and now it changed hands and is Pho79 DC.They had the "buy 1 get 1 free" special since it's a grand opening. We showed up around 12:30pm on. Sunday and we're seated right away.The gentleman greeted us warmly, told us about their specials and gave some suggestions. We ended up ordering an order of eggrolls (2 in 1 order) and the Phở Đặc Biệt per his recommendations and usually has the tripes, various meat cuts and tendons. For the Pho: The broth is perfectly seasoned: rich flavors but not heavy and it wasn't bland or too salty. It was very spot on for me in terms of flavors. The noods were good, not overly cooked or al dente so that was spot on too. The meat cuts were decent, more lean than fat which is what I like. It was lacking though in the amount of meat: 1 spoon of the finely cut tripe (I don't care for it so I gave it all to my spouse) and there were barely any tendons and there were a couple of meatballs. i think for the price ($17.99/bowl), they probably could be a little more generous with the meat. But the flavors were good, so that made up for the lack of meat. It comes with the usual condiments: basil, wedges of lemon, some slices of jalapeño and bean sprouts which were light blanched, so that was nice.The eggrolls were ok, not your typical eggrolls to me. The wrapper is lighter but not the tradition rice paper type, Seems more crispy like fried wonton strips and the fillings isn't anything I have had. It's different, not bad, just different. I also really liked their hot chili oil. It was flavorful, not bitter like in some places. Overall, I would come back for the Pho. Hopefully they will do well and stay put for a while (and not change hands quickly).

Saw a post on Facebook about Pho 79 DC's grand opening and they were going to do a BOGO deal. Since Vietnamese food has gotten so pricey, I figured this would be a great time to get my Viet craving out of the way! Pho 79 DC, I believe, came from Washington DC. This might be their first Las Vegas location so welcome to the valley! Today was their grand opening and we arrived around 11AM. They are located in the same plaza as SK Seafood and took over the old Pho4Real location. We were seated right away and they weren't as busy as I anticipated. We were handed menus once we sat down and they told us that for grand opening, they had a 50% off pho special. The 50% off is for pho and pho only. Well, that's a bummer. Felt like their grand opening post and poster was misleading. Anyways, I decided to get a #8 pho tai bo vien which was a pho with rare steak and beef balls. My husband decided to get a #1 pho tai which was a pho with rare steak. We also decided to get their their 2pc cha gio aka eggroll. Unfortunately, I was not a huge fan of the broth. It was a bit on the bland side and lacking serious flavor. Not sure if they just didn't have time to shimmer the broth enough or maybe they just didn't put in enough beef for the flavor. You can taste the spices but just not the beefiness to it. There was a decent amount of meat. The noodles were a bit overcooked though. When I was moving the noodles around in my bowl, I noticed that it was easily broken. Usually when that happens, it means they cooked the noodles a tad too much. The egg rolls were pretty good though. Tasted like it was freshly fried but the flavor was a bit on the lighter end. It didn't come with pickled veggies, which was a bit odd. Overall, it was pretty average. I think there is better in the valley. The portion size was a bit small so at the regular price of $17 per bowl, I don't think it's worth it. I'm not sure if I would be back but I wish their business the best of luck!
